I agree, it does sound like he's got other problems, injectors most likely.
But since it had backfired, the MAP sensor needs to be addressed first.
I figured we'd start with the basics and work from there.
Richard, tell us more about your car, year, mods, mileage, the usual stuff.
If it's a '90 or '91 and still has original injectors, it's more than likely time to replace them.
If they've been replaced, the likely suspects are coils, spark plugs, spark plug wires, O2 sensors and on and on and on.
